I think most of us can't get through life unscathed or without wounds. Whether as children or adults, those closest to us may not know the depth of our pain or how to help us heal. And we may not know how to express that pain. This is where having a sacred time and space can be pivotal in healing from events robbing us of our sense of well being as we navigate life. My goal for every client is that you can learn to love yourself and know deeply that you can handle life, no matter how it goes. You can turn a corner in an EMDR session - from 'I'm unlovable' to 'I am fine as I am.' Or 'I can't let go' to 'it is over.' You're worth it.

I am a seasoned clinician with 30 years in private practice, a wealth of therapeutic experience and training in numerous EMDR protocols to treat different client challenges. Previous to that I worked as an art therapist in a private psychiatric hospital, working with all ages. Mostly my clients know immediately that I deeply accept and respect them.
